most common use

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

"most common use"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use this phrase to refer to the most typical or frequent manner in which something is done. For example, "The most common use of a hammer is to drive nails into a surface."

FAQs

How can I use "most common use" in a sentence?

You can use "most common use" to describe the typical application of something. For example, "The "most common use of lasers" is in CD players."

What is an alternative to saying "most common use"?

Alternatives include "primary application", "predominant usage", or "typical application". The best choice depends on the specific nuance you want to convey.

Is it better to say "most common use" or "most common usage"?

Both "most common use" and "most common usage" are grammatically correct. "Use" refers to the action of employing something, while "usage" refers to the way something is generally employed. The choice depends on the specific context.

What factors determine the "most common use" of a technology or product?

The "most common use" is determined by a combination of factors, including its initial design, market demand, affordability, and technological advancements. It may evolve over time as new applications emerge.
